Looking from Barnet Hill. DLW45, a Daf with Wright bodywork, on the 184 route pulls away from the stop for High Barnet station. The station itself is located behind the fence on the right, and significantly lower than the road. Currently, some building work is going on in the station, hence the man with the hard hat and hi-viz jacket. From the yellow sign on the left it looks like the water company are planning to introduce their own version of traffic calming measures along Meadway over the next few weeks!
